I've operated in boiler room offices at large plants for almost 40 years, the mimic panel is a very valuable tool. With miles of piping carrying water and steam for various reasons, the panels help keep it all straight in your mind.
These panels are in hospitals, chemical plants, data centers, Navy ships and subs and many other places similar to where I work. I can't imagine what it feels like to work in a nuke facility. I do work with some men who worked on subs, their training was astounding.

I think it's a graphical representation of the RBMK control rods [1]. It's also in the last two images. These are replaceable control rods that were laid out in a circular pattern in the RBMK class reactors. 1: https://en.wikipedia.org/wiki/RBMK
It's not nearly enough rods for an RBMK. Those were huge. And they had nothing outside the circle. Probably another type of nuclear facility. Maybe a medical isotope reactor? The second last photo looks like an RBMK or at least something that size.
They had channel-type reactors before the RBMK (essentially earlier generations of the design) that were smaller. Could be what these are.
